Fridenson Group reports the successful completion of a large-scale logistics project for the import and transport of exceptionally heavy cargo for Bazan Group in Haifa. The project, which included meticulous engineering planning over several months, began at the port of Thessaloniki in Greece and ended with precise unloading at the project site in Haifa Bay.

Three exceptional towers were moved as part of the operation, with full management of the entire supply chain: from departure from the port of origin, through maritime transport to complex terrestrial sinking. The cargo included two towers each about 45 meters long, and an especially exceptional tower about 60 meters long and over 7 meters in diameter. The total weight of the transport stood at over 380 tons.


Maritime transport and port coordination

The maritime transport was carried out using a dedicated ro-ro ship. Prior to sailing, comprehensive engineering checks were carried out, including planning, tying and anchoring the cargo, weight checks, and professional approvals. Before the cargo arrived at the port of Haifa, coordination was carried out with the operational entities in the port, including continuous strength checks, obstacle clearance, and special infrastructure preparation.


The terrestrial challenge: maneuvering in city streets

Upon unloading the cargo at the port of Haifa, it was loaded onto Fridenson Group's special equipment. The terrestrial transport was carried out using two modular trailers with hydraulic jacks, on which Turn Table devices were installed for performing complex maneuvers. The operation required special approvals from state authorities and the Israel Police, and included bridge checks and turning radius along the transport route in the city.

Upon arrival of the cargo at the project site, a special maneuver was carried out under a height obstacle using a mobile bridge crane with a lifting capacity of 400 tons and specialized teams of the group.
